
Brimopress T Eye Drop
Marketer
Centaur Pharmaceuticals Pvt Ltd
Salt Composition
Timolol (0.5% w/v) + Brimonidine (0.2% w/v)
Overview Brimopress T Eye Drop
Ocu-Press is a prescription eye drop indicated for managing elevated intraocular pressure associated with glaucoma and ocular hypertension. Its mechanism involves reducing aqueous humor production, thereby lowering intraocular pressure. Always follow your ophthalmologist's instructions regarding dosage and duration; apply only to the affected eye. Wash your hands prior to administration and carefully review the product label. Complete the prescribed course of treatment, even with symptom improvement. Commonly reported side effects include localized burning, itching, redness, and irritation, as well as drowsiness and reduced attentiveness. Persistent side effects warrant medical consultation. In case of accidental oral or nasal contact, rinse thoroughly with water. Avoid driving or operating machinery immediately after application due to potential temporary visual impairment.

Common Side effects of Brimopress T Eye Drop:
- Application site reactions (burning, irritation, itching and redness)
- Blurred vision
- Sleepiness
- Change in alertness
How to use Brimopress T Eye Drop:
Apply this medication externally only. Administer as directed by your physician, adhering to the prescribed dosage and timeframe. Consult the product label for application instructions prior to use. Position the dropper near the eye, avoiding contact. Carefully dispense the medication into the lower conjunctival sac. Remove any excess fluid.
How Brimopress T Eye Drop works:
Brimopress T ophthalmic solution combines Timolol, a beta-adrenergic blocking agent, and Brimonidine, an alpha2-adrenergic agonist. This dual action reduces intraocular pressure by diminishing aqueous humor formation.
